Every plan starts with an audit of what you already have running. FiveStars is $99 because the monthly work is tuning those autopilots plus two targeted sends. TapMango is $249 because we brand the automations, build email templates, and send four filtered campaigns across in-store and online ordering. OneShop is $397 because we filter off real sales history, brands they bought, categories they like, and cross-sell and up-sell, plus we build automations: eight branded 1–2 step ones in the first 30 days, then two deeper add-or-edits per quarter. Same rails: first meeting is a full audit of current setup, goals, and expectations, then one check-in a month with the wins, 90 days.
